What affects conveyor installation cost most?
Access, number of sections, machine interfaces, electrical work and commissioning time usually have the biggest effect.

Conveyor installation cost depends on site access, conveyor size, machine interfaces, electrical requirements and the amount of commissioning needed.

Some conveyors can be delivered as simple standalone equipment. Others require careful positioning, levelling, transfer adjustment and testing with live products.
Installation planning is especially important when the conveyor connects to filling, capping, labelling, coding, inspection or packing machinery.
